我们究竟应该如何对MySQL数据库进行优化?下面我就从MySQL对硬件的选择、MySQL的安装、my.cnf的优化、MySQL如何进行架构设计及数据切分等方面来说明这个问题。服务器物理硬件的优化在挑选硬件服务器时,我们应该从下面几个方面着重对MySQL服务器的硬件配置进行优化,也就是说将项目中的资金着重投入到如下几处:1、磁盘寻道能力(磁盘I/O),我们现在用的都是SAS15000转的硬盘,用6快
# Java权限体系角色和岗位RBAC
在Java应用程序中,权限管理是非常重要的一环。通过角色和岗位的RBAC(Role-Based Access Control)模型,可以实现对系统资源的访问控制和权限管理。RBAC将用户分配到不同的角色或岗位中,每个角色或岗位具有特定的权限,从而限制用户对系统资源的访问。
## RBAC的基本概念
RBAC中主要包括三个关键概念:用户、角色和权限。用户
原创
2024-02-29 05:45:30
93阅读
# MySQL RBAC 实现指南
## 概述
在本文中,我将向你介绍如何使用 MySQL 实现基于角色的访问控制(Role-Based Access Control,RBAC)。RBAC 是一种广泛应用于权限管理的模型,它可以使系统管理员更好地管理用户对资源的访问权限。我将指导你完成以下步骤:
1. 创建用户和角色表
2. 创建角色与权限之间的关联表
3. 创建用户与角色之间的关联表
4.
原创
2024-01-20 06:29:52
177阅读
MySQL岗位库是企业中一种常见的数据库解决方案,用于管理员工数据、职位信息及招聘状态等。在这篇博文中,将详细记录如何搭建和维护MySQL岗位库,通过一系列分步骤的指南,包括环境准备、配置详解、验证测试及优化技巧,帮助大家实现一个高效的岗位管理系统。
### 环境准备
在开始之前,你需要确保你的系统环境满足以下软硬件要求:
- **硬件要求**:
- CPU: 至少双核处理器
- 内
基于RBAC实现权限管理技术栈:SpringBoot、SpringMVCRBACRBAC数据库表主体编号账号密码001admin123456资源编号资源名称访问路径001查询用户列表/user/list权限编号权限标识权限名称资源编号001user:list查看用户列表001角色角色编号角色名称001管理员用户角色编号角色编号用户编号001001001角色权限编号角色编号权限编号001001001
转载
2024-07-29 18:31:33
140阅读
随笔:小编由于年前一直在找工作,而年后找到工作后又一直在忙工作,所以也很少有时间给大家写点什么,总的来说呢,回顾一下之前面试的几次经历,也曾小小的总结了一下自己的不足,发现自己虽然一直在原有的公司(外包)拼死拼活,也陆续的学了一大堆东西,心里呢原以为自己也算是小有所成吧,可是随着那几次面试,还是逐渐的发现了一些自己的不足,就比如SQL这快。可能大概是之前一直使用Spring Data JPA的
# MySQL 岗位表
## 1. 简介
MySQL 是一个广泛使用的开源关系型数据库管理系统,被广泛应用于Web应用程序的数据存储。在MySQL中,数据存储在表中,每个表都有一组列,用于存储特定类型的数据。
本文将介绍如何创建和管理一个简单的 MySQL 岗位表。我们将使用 MySQL 的 SQL 语句来创建表、插入数据、查询数据以及删除表。
## 2. 创建岗位表
让我们首先定义一个
原创
2023-08-26 09:21:01
118阅读
MYSQL数据库设计规范
1、数据库命名规范
采用26个英文字母(区分大小写)和0-9的自然数(经常不需要)加上下划线
'_'
组成;
命名简洁明确(长度不能超过30个字符);
例如:
user
, stat, log, 也可以wifi_us
RBAC(Role-Based Access Control)权限管理是一种常用的权限管理模型,它基于角色的访问控制机制来管理系统中的用户权限。在MySQL中实现RBAC权限管理可以通过以下步骤来完成:
1. 创建数据库和表结构
首先,我们需要创建一个数据库用于存储用户、角色和权限信息,并创建相应的表结构。可以使用如下的SQL语句来创建数据库和表:
```sql
CREATE DATABASE
原创
2023-10-08 12:42:40
347阅读
一、 前言
管理信息系统是一个复杂的人机交互系统,其中每个具体环节都可能受到安全威胁。构建强健的权限管理系统,保证管理信息系统的安全性是十分重要的。权限管理系统是管理信息系统中可代码重用性最高的模块之一, 也是重复开发率最高的模块之一。任何多用户的系统都不可避免的涉及到相同的权限需求,都需要解决实体鉴别、数据保密性、数据完整性、防抵赖和访问控制等安全服务(ISO7498-2)
转载
2013-02-23 19:30:11
1209阅读
类型用户通过rolebingding绑定role, 对role 进行权限授权
用户通过rolebingding 绑定clusterrole, 对clusterrole进行权限授权
用户通过clusterrolebingding 绑定账户区别UserAccounts: 是给kubernetes集群外部用户使用, 如kubectl访问k8s集群
要用useraccount;
原创
2023-04-24 11:37:50
310阅读
1.什么是RBAC 基于角色的访问控制(Role-Based Access Control) 2.原理 管理员--组--权限 3.数据表设计 管理员表 角色表 填充数据格式为 : 权限表 填充数据格式为 : 4.管理员根据自己角色显示对应权限 5.管理员管理, 角色管理, 权限管理 管理员管理包括分
转载
2022-01-21 10:37:23
89阅读
一.只能访问某个 namespace 的普通用户 1.我们想要创建一个 User Account,只能访问 kube-system 这个命名空间,对应的用户信息如下所示: username: cccc group: yyyy 2.创建用户凭证,Kubernetes 没有 User Account 的 ...
转载
2021-07-04 23:45:00
109阅读
2评论
创建一个lichuan 只能管理lichuan-dev这个namespace #下载证书制作软件curl -L https://github.com/cloudflare/cfssl/releases/download/v1.4.1/cfssl_1.4.1_linux_amd64 -o cfssl ...
转载
2021-08-04 18:42:00
119阅读
2评论
一、角色管理单击导航栏上的"角色管理"超链接,跳转到角色管理界面,在该界面上显示所有角色,并提供角色的增加和删除、修改超链接。1.增加新角色(角色授权)流程:单击增加新角色超链接->Action查询出所有的权限保存到值栈并转到添加新角色页面->填写表单并提交->Action保存表单->重定向到角色管理Action技术点:表单提交的权限列表时一个整型数组,需要在Action中
什么是 Kubernetes RBAC 基于角色的访问控制(Role-Based Access Control, 即 "RBAC"):使用 “rbac.authorization.k8s.io” API Group 实现授权决策,允许管理员通过 Kubernetes API 动态配置策略。API 概述
转载
2024-05-06 20:43:00
52阅读
MySql是目前使用最广泛的数据库之一,拥有体积小、速度快、成本低等特点,重点还MySql开源,是目前互联网行业使用最多的数据库。 那么MySql是怎么运行工作的呢,MySQL Server逻辑架构图如下: 一、逻辑结构1、Connectors
转载
2023-08-08 10:19:22
49阅读
一、 表设计规范库名、表名、字段名必须使用小写字母,“_”分割。库名、表名、字段名必须不超过12个字符。库名、表名、字段名见名知意,建议使用名词而不是动词。建议使用InnoDB存储引擎。存储精确浮点数必须使用DECIMAL替代FLOAT和DOUBLE。建议使用UNSIGNED存储非负数值。建议使用INT UNSIGNED存储IPV4。整形定义中不添加长度,比如使用INT,而不是INT(4)。使用短
转载
2024-07-24 11:38:56
42阅读
概述MySQL数据库与Oracle、 SQL Server 等数据库相比,有其内核上的优势与劣势。我们在使用MySQL数据库的时候需要遵循一定规范,扬长避短。无意中从github上看到一个大佬的MySQL数据库设计规范,顺便在这里分享一下。https://github.com/jly8866/archer/blob/master/src/docs/mysql_db_design_guide.md写
转载
2024-02-16 11:00:26
27阅读
## 了解岗位的mysql表
在数据库设计中,岗位(mysql表)是一种常见的数据表结构,用于存储公司内部各个岗位的相关信息。这些信息通常包括岗位名称、岗位描述、薪资范围、岗位职责等。通过岗位表的设计,可以方便公司管理人员对公司的组织结构进行管理和调整。
### 岗位表的常见字段
在一个典型的岗位(mysql表)中,常见的字段包括:
- 岗位ID:每个岗位的唯一标识符
- 岗位名称:岗位的
原创
2024-05-24 04:54:29
114阅读